The 128 chan phoenix PDF was made from a microfiche image. I couldn't find a
paper copy, so I took the microfiche to the local library and printed the
pages out. I then sent those pages to a ham that needed the manual, and they
in turn scanned the pages and made a pdf file. It seems like the long way,
but the results were not as bad as I expected. Some text was washed out and
difficult to read, but overall it is fine. Scanning a paper document will of
course provide better results, but if a hard copy cannot be found, then this
is a good alternative.
